Chapter 32 brings the Land of Waves clash to its emotional peak. Confronted by Naruto over what Haku meant to him, Zabuza sheds his cold facade and turns on the man who used them both.
Kakashi ruins Zabuza's arms, cutting off any chance of another strike. With Zabuza now unable to reach Tazuna, Gatō rolls in with a mob of hired thugs to handle the killing personally. Spotting Haku's body and recalling how the boy once fractured his arm, Gatō desecrates the corpse. The act enrages Naruto, though what stings him more is that Zabuza appears unmoved. Zabuza counters that the two of them were only ninja, weapons made for war, hollow of feeling or bond. Naruto fires back that this was never true of Haku, who held Zabuza dear. The words land, and Zabuza weeps for having never valued the boy. Seeking to atone, he clamps a kunai between his teeth and cuts a path through the thugs to Gatō, taking off the tyrant's head before crumpling under the wounds Gatō's men inflict.

This is chapter 32 in the fourth volume, closing out the Prologue: Land of Waves arc. Its Viz edition uses the plural title The Tools Called Shinobi. The chapter resolves Zabuza's arc through his reconciliation with Haku's memory.
